Do I Need a Visa for Spain?
If you're from a visa-exempt country (like US, Canada, UK, Australia, etc.), you can visit Spain for up to 90 days without a visa. You need a visa if:
- Your country doesn't have visa-free access to Schengen Area
- You plan to stay longer than 90 days
Spain Schengen Visa Basics
Spain is part of the Schengen Area. A Spanish Schengen Visa allows:
- Short stays up to 90 days within 180-day period
- Travel to other Schengen countries
- Tourism, business, or conference attendance purposes
Application Process
1Schedule appointment at Spanish consulate/VAC
2Submit documents in person
3Pay visa fee (€80 for adults)
4Processing time: Typically 15 days
5Collect passport with visa
Important Notes
- Apply at least 3-4 weeks before your planned trip
- All documents must be in Spanish or officially translated
- First-time applicants must provide biometric data
- Visa fee is non-refundable regardless of application outcome
